Subject: Memtrace cut-over complete

Team,

Cut-over to Memtrace v2 for GPU memory profiling finished last night. Old v1 agents are disabled; any tickets referencing v1 dashboards should be closed as resolved-by-migration. Sampling overhead is now under 2% and allocation traces include kernel names. Known gap: profiles older than 30 days were not migrated. Point customers at the v2 docs for setup questions. For reference when troubleshooting, the agent now runs with the following configuration.

settings of bagaf-bawip:
[aldax]
port = 5000
region = south-4
host = aldax.brasklabs.corp
team = brivan
timeout_ms = 2000
retries = 2

Subject: Fan-out handover

Taking over stormcast duties from me as of Friday. The Gustline fan-out pushes weather alerts to regional queues; lag over 30s pages on-call. Don't touch the partition count. Replay script lives in the ops repo. Reader replica for the alert ledger is reached with the connection string below.

warehouse DSN: cockroachdb://holvan_svc:viOKuRy@db-3e1a.plorvaforge.corp:5432/istius

## RateWatch runbook — quick restart

If the Lanternmoor rate-parity checker starts flagging every hotel as mismatched, it's usually a stale currency cache. Bounce the worker, wait one crawl cycle, and re-check a known-good property before paging anyone. When restarting, make sure the worker comes up with these configuration values.

config for kahif-tafog:
[lamdor]
port = 5432
team = holdor
host = lamdor.ordinsys.example
region = north-1
access_code = ac_98de10
timeout_ms = 1500

MEMO — Sales Leads, Corvane Trading

Re: Supplier renewal — Ashgrove Components

Renewal terms agreed in principle: three years, volume rebates unchanged, lead times cut to ten days. Pricing holds flat for year one, then indexed. Do not discuss alternatives with Ashgrove reps until the contract is signed. Flag any client commitments that depend on their stock. A confidential note on our plans is set out directly below.

board note of yafog-yajep: Ralysax Foods is in early talks to buy Druirek Logistics for about $49.7 million. The Pelael launch date is November 1, and nothing goes to the press before then.